The Vision of Ecological Civilization
In response to these pervasive challenges, the concept of “Ecological Civilization” (生态文明, shēngtài wénmíng) was formally integrated into China’s national development strategy. First articulated and progressively elevated in political discourse, it was enshrined in the Communist Party of China’s constitution in 2012 and later in the state constitution. Ecological Civilization represents a holistic philosophical framework that aims to harmonize human society with nature, promoting sustainable development that is environmentally friendly, resource-efficient, and socially equitable. It goes beyond mere pollution control, advocating for a fundamental shift in values, production methods, and consumption patterns. This vision is deeply embedded in the nation’s five-year plans and serves as the overarching ideological guide for all environmental and development policies. It signifies a departure from the Western industrial model of “conquering nature” and instead champions a more integrated, symbiotic relationship. Under this framework, economic growth is no longer the sole metric of progress; environmental quality, resource efficiency, and ecosystem health are equally vital indicators of national success and societal well-being. This ideological foundation provides the long-term strategic direction and the political will necessary to undertake the massive investments and systemic reforms required for a comprehensive green transformation.

Renewable Energy Dominance: Solar, Wind, and Hydro Powerhouses
At the forefront of China’s green transformation is its unprecedented investment in renewable energy. The nation has become the undisputed global leader in the generation and deployment of solar, wind, and hydropower. China boasts the world’s largest installed capacity for solar photovoltaics, wind power, and hydroelectricity, continually breaking its own records year after year. This dominance is not just in capacity but also in the entire supply chain; China manufactures over 80% of the world’s solar panels and a significant proportion of wind turbines, driving down global costs and making renewable energy more accessible worldwide. Large-scale projects, such as massive solar farms in deserts and offshore wind farms, are testament to its engineering prowess and commitment. Furthermore, substantial investment in ultra-high voltage transmission lines allows for the efficient distribution of renewable energy from remote generating sites to major demand centers, overcoming geographical challenges. This aggressive push is driven by a dual mandate: to reduce reliance on fossil fuels, thereby enhancing energy security, and to combat the severe air pollution that once plagued its major cities. The rapid expansion of renewables is directly contributing to a reduction in coal consumption, though the transition remains ongoing.
The Electric Vehicle Revolution: Driving Sustainable Mobility
China is at the epicenter of the global electric vehicle (EV) revolution, transforming urban mobility and significantly impacting the automotive industry. The nation is by far the world’s largest EV market, both in terms of sales and manufacturing. This rapid adoption is fueled by a combination of generous government subsidies for purchasers, manufacturing incentives, strict emissions regulations for traditional internal combustion engines, and the widespread development of charging infrastructure. Chinese automotive brands have rapidly innovated, producing a diverse range of EVs that are increasingly competitive in terms of price, performance, and features. Beyond passenger cars, China has also pioneered the electrification of public transport, with cities like Shenzhen achieving a 100% electric bus fleet, and extensive deployment of electric taxis and logistics vehicles. This shift profoundly impacts urban air quality and significantly reduces greenhouse gas emissions from the transportation sector, marking a fundamental change in how millions of people move within and between cities.
Afforestation and Biodiversity Conservation: Greening the Landscape
Recognizing the vital role of healthy ecosystems, China has embarked on some of the most ambitious afforestation programs in human history. Projects like the “Great Green Wall” aim to halt desertification and expand forest cover across vast swathes of the country, transforming barren lands into verdant landscapes. These efforts are not merely aesthetic; they are critical for combating soil erosion, improving air and water quality, mitigating climate change through carbon sequestration, and protecting biodiversity. Beyond afforestation, China is also investing heavily in the creation of national parks and nature reserves, aiming to protect critical habitats and endangered species. The nation hosted the COP15 biodiversity summit in Kunming, signaling its commitment to global biodiversity governance and highlighting its domestic efforts to protect and restore natural ecosystems. These initiatives reflect a deep understanding of the interconnectedness of environmental health and human well-being, moving beyond industrial expansion to embrace ecological restoration.
Circular Economy and Waste Management: Towards Resource Efficiency
To address resource scarcity and waste generation, China is vigorously promoting the development of a circular economy. This paradigm shift involves maximizing resource efficiency by reducing waste, reusing materials, and recycling products at every stage of their lifecycle. Policies are in place to encourage industrial symbiosis, where waste from one industry becomes a raw material for another. Cities are implementing comprehensive waste sorting and recycling programs, backed by significant investments in waste treatment infrastructure, including advanced incineration plants with energy recovery and sophisticated recycling facilities. The aim is to decouple economic growth from resource consumption, fostering a more sustainable model of production and consumption. This focus on the circular economy is particularly crucial for a nation with a large population and significant industrial base, as it addresses both environmental pollution and resource security concerns simultaneously.
Green Finance and Investment: Fueling Sustainable Development
The sheer scale of China’s green transformation necessitates an equally massive financial commitment. The nation has emerged as a global leader in green finance, channeling substantial capital towards environmentally friendly projects and sustainable investments. This includes the issuance of green bonds, the establishment of green credit guidelines for banks, and the promotion of green insurance products. State-owned banks play a crucial role in providing favorable loans for green projects, while private sector participation is encouraged through various incentives. Furthermore, China is actively developing carbon markets, including a national emissions trading scheme (ETS), to put a price on carbon and incentivize industries to reduce their emissions. These financial mechanisms are critical not only for funding domestic green initiatives but also for positioning China as a hub for global green investment, facilitating the flow of capital towards sustainable development worldwide.

Strengthening Regulatory Frameworks and Enforcement
Beyond aspirational goals, China has significantly strengthened its environmental regulatory frameworks and enforcement mechanisms. New environmental laws have been enacted, and existing ones have been made more stringent, introducing harsher penalties for polluters. Environmental protection bureaus at various levels of government have been empowered with greater authority to conduct inspections, impose fines, and even shut down non-compliant facilities. The concept of “environmental accountability” has also gained traction, with local officials’ performance reviews increasingly tied to their environmental records, providing a powerful incentive for compliance. Public participation in environmental oversight has also been encouraged, allowing citizens to report pollution incidents and hold local governments accountable. While challenges in enforcement persist, particularly in remote areas, the overall trend points towards a more rigorous and systematic approach to environmental governance, reflecting a serious commitment to upholding the nation’s green ambitions. Green Development under the Belt and Road Initiative
The Belt and Road Initiative (BRI), China’s ambitious global infrastructure development strategy, has faced scrutiny regarding its environmental footprint. However, in recent years, there has been a noticeable shift towards promoting “green BRI.” This involves encouraging sustainable practices in infrastructure projects abroad, such as investing in renewable energy plants, high-speed rail, and other low-carbon infrastructure, rather than solely fossil fuel-based power plants. China has pledged to stop building new coal-fired power projects overseas and is increasingly supporting solar, wind, and hydro projects in BRI partner countries. This transition aims to align the BRI with global sustainability goals, offering developing nations access to green technologies and financing that can help them achieve their own climate targets. The greening of the BRI is critical, as the initiative involves extensive investment across dozens of countries, with the potential to significantly shape the global emissions trajectory. By exporting green technologies and expertise, China is playing an increasingly important role in shaping the energy future of many developing economies.
Climate Diplomacy and Multilateral Engagement
China has evolved from a cautious participant to a proactive leader in international climate negotiations and multilateral forums. As the world’s largest emitter, its commitment to climate action is pivotal for the success of global efforts, particularly under the Paris Agreement. China has consistently emphasized the principle of “common but differentiated responsibilities,” advocating for developed nations to provide financial and technological support to developing countries. The nation has engaged in bilateral climate dialogues with major economies like the United States and the European Union, demonstrating a willingness to cooperate on shared climate challenges despite broader geopolitical tensions. Its active participation in UN climate change conferences (COPs) and its commitments to peak emissions before 2030 and achieve carbon neutrality by 2060 underscore its growing leadership aspirations in this domain. The Enduring Challenge of Coal Reliance
Perhaps the most significant and frequently cited challenge for China’s green transition is its continued heavy reliance on coal. Despite being the world leader in renewable energy deployment, coal remains the dominant source of electricity generation and a foundational element of its industrial economy. While China has pledged to strictly control coal consumption during the 14th Five-Year Plan period (2021-2025) and phase it down thereafter, new coal-fired power plants continue to be permitted and constructed, albeit at a slower pace. This duality stems from several factors: energy security concerns, the economic interests of coal-producing regions, and the need to ensure grid stability given the intermittency of renewables. The massive scale of China’s energy demand makes a rapid and complete transition from coal immensely challenging. The nation must carefully balance its decarbonization targets with the need for stable and affordable energy, particularly during periods of high demand or geopolitical instability. Addressing this deeply entrenched reliance on coal is critical for China to truly achieve its carbon neutrality goals and mitigate its overall contribution to global emissions.

Decarbonization Targets: 2030 and 2060
At the heart of China’s future environmental strategy are its nationally determined contributions (NDCs) under the Paris Agreement and its long-term carbon neutrality pledge. The nation has committed to peaking its carbon dioxide emissions before 2030 and achieving carbon neutrality by 2060. These are colossal undertakings for an economy of China’s size and development stage. Achieving these targets will require not only sustained investment in renewables and energy efficiency but also systemic reforms across all sectors, including industry, agriculture, and urban planning. Key strategies include further decarbonizing the power sector, electrifying transportation and industrial processes, developing carbon capture technologies, and improving energy efficiency across the board. The 2060 carbon neutrality goal, in particular, signals a deep, long-term commitment to a low-carbon future, requiring a fundamental transformation of China’s energy system and economic structure over the next four decades.
